Selection of Rock Mass Design Parameters for Assessing Excavation Induced Movements in the Sydney CBD

摘要

Deep basement excavations in the Sydney CBD often involve the assessment of lateral groundrnmovements caused by relief of the relatively high horizontal stresses in the Sydney Basin HawkesburyrnSandstone. This task would seem relatively easy because of all the knowledge gathered on this topicrnsuch as rock design parameters, in-situ stress condition and field measurements providing guidancernon expected movements. However, it seems that putting all these information together is not a straightrnforward task and often numerical models fail to reasonably predict movements within thosernexperienced in the field. A simple numerical example is used to illustrate this difficulty which basicallyrnarises from blindly applying the existing knowledge of the Hawkesbury Sandstone geomechanicalrnbehaviour. In this paper, the published rock mass parameters of Hawkesbury Sandstone together withrnsome additional considerations on anisotropy and stress paths are discussed in relation to how theyrnmay affect the numerical predictions.
